SpletA firm increasing its size through investment in capital and other factors of production. Merger/ integration/ take over. The joining together of two or more firms under common ownership. Horizontal integration. A merger between one or more firms in the same industry at the same stage of production. Forward vertical integration. Splet03. jan. 2024 · Example 1: Weather Forecasting. Statistics is used heavily in the field of weather forecasting. In particular, probability is used by weather forecasters to assess how likely it is that there will be rain, snow, clouds, etc. on a given day in a certain area. Forecasters will regularly say things like “there is a 90% chance of rain today ...
